NEXGEN combines the flexibility families love about homeschooling with the structure and support students often need during the middle school years.
Students participate in mentor-guided learning experiences within our co-op community.
Families continue learning at home, with parents as the primary educators and mentors providing ongoing support.
Parents remain the primary educators while Freedom Ministries provides structure, guidance, mentorship, and accountability.
NEXGEN utilizes the trusted Bob Jones University Press curriculum to provide students with a rigorous academic foundation.
